MSI recently announced that after engineers continued to optimize the motherboard and memory, recently MSI’s X670 and B650 and other AM5 platform motherboards have carried out a wave of mainstream Hynix A DIE particles and M DIE particles. optimization.

Now, MSI officially released the test data, saying that the running score has increased by 20%.

After the function is turned on, a Memory Timing Preset sub-option will appear at the bottom, and there are four levels in it, namely Tightest, Tighter, Balance and Relax, and the intensity decreases from top to bottom. For the corresponding relationship, it is recommended to choose the highest-grade Tightest for the DDR5 memory of Hynix ADie particles, the Tighter for Hynix MDie and Samsung chips, and the last two for Micron chips with little potential.

The memory sticks used here are Acer’s Lingshuang 6000C30 EXPO, Hynix ADie particles, directly select the Tightest file. Other settings remain unchanged (EXPO on, UCLK=MEMCLK).

AIDA64 running score: read 76715 MB/s, write 78386 MB/s, delay 72.9 ns without opening. After turning on the highest gear, memory reading increased to 86082 MB/s, an increase of 12.2%; writing reached 91333 MB/s, an increase of 16.5%; latency decreased to 63.7 ns, an increase of 12.6%.

Master Lu’s running score: The memory score is 230,211 points when it is not turned on, and it soars to 277,606 points after it is turned on, an increase of 20.6%.
